The Left-Back Conundrum

One of the most pressing concerns for Madrid is the need for a reliable left-back. Ferland Mendy, who has been the first choice in recent seasons, has struggled with injuries, and his form has been inconsistent. As a result, the club is reportedly considering a move for Bayern Munich's Alphonso Davies, a highly-rated left-back who has won numerous titles with the German giants.

"Davies is an exceptional player who would bring a lot of energy to the team," said a source close to the club. "He's quick, agile, and has a great understanding of the game. He would be a great signing for Real Madrid."

However, Davies is under contract with Bayern until 2027, and it remains to be seen whether the club will be willing to let him go. Additionally, his transfer fee is expected to be in excess of €50 million, which could be a stumbling block for Madrid.

Midfield Revamp

Another area of concern for Madrid is the central midfield department. The club has been heavily reliant on Luka Modrić and Toni Kroos, but their ages are starting to show, and the team's performances have suffered as a result. As a result, the club is reportedly considering a move for a young, dynamic midfielder to partner the experienced duo.

One name that has been consistently linked with Madrid is Borussia Dortmund's Jude Bellingham. The 19-year-old has impressed in the Bundesliga, showcasing his vision, passing range, and work rate. "Bellingham is an outstanding player who would bring a lot of creativity to the team," said a football expert. "He's got the potential to become a world-class player, and his youth would be an asset to the club."

However, Bellingham is also being courted by other top European clubs, including Manchester City and Liverpool. His transfer fee is expected to be in excess of €100 million, which could be a significant burden on Madrid's finances.
